mysql标准时间,MySQL时间设置
时间标准简介GMT,CST,UTC
UTC(世界标准时间)
GMT(格林尼治平时)
CST(北京时间)
Java Date使用UTC时间,如 Tue Jan 05 14:28:41 CST 2016 表示China Standard Time UT+8:00 。
Java时间处理
日期和时间模式
日期和时间格式由日期和时间模式 字符串指定。在日期和时间模式字符串中,未加引号的字母 ‘A’ 到’Z’ 和’a’ 到’z’ 被解释为模式字母,用来表示日期或时间字符串元素。文本可以使用单引号 (‘) 引起来,以免进行解释。””” 表示单引号。所有其他字符均不解释;只是在格式化时将它们简单复制到输出字符串,或者在解析时与输入字符串进行匹配。
定义了以下模式字母(所有其他字符’A’ 到’Z’ 和’a’ 到’z’ 都被保留):GEra 标志符TextAD
y年份Number1996; 96
M年份中的月份TextJuly; Jul; 07
w年份中的周数Number27
W月份中的周数Number2
D年份中的天数Number189
d月份中的天数Number10
F月份中的星期Number2
E星期中的天数TextTuesday; Tue
aAm/pm 标记TextPM
H一天中的小时数(0-23)Number0
k一天中的小时数(1-24)Number24
Kam/pm 中的小时数(0-11)Number0
ham/pm 中的小时数(1-12)Number12
m小时中的分钟数Number30
s分钟中的秒数Number55
S毫秒数Number978
z时区General time zonePacific Standard Time; PST; GMT-08:00
Z时区RFC 822 time zone-0800
在实际开发过程中经常会遇到将Date类型的数据转换为String 类型或将String 类型的日期转换成Date类型的问题。下面就介绍一下如何将String类型的GMT、GST日期转换成Date对象。
JDK中提供了SimpleDateFormat类来实现String类型的日期和Date对象之间的互转。
1.GMT时间转换//字符串转DateStringstringDate ="Thu Oct 16 07:13:48 GMT 2015";SimpleDateFormatsdf =newSimpleDateFormat("EEE MMM ddHH:mm:ss 'GMT' yyyy",Locale.US);Datedate =sdf.parse(stringDate);System.out.println(date.toString());//Date转字符串sdf =newSimpleDateFormat("yyyy-MM-dd HH:mm:ss");System.out.println(sdf.format(newDate()));
2.//格式化时间SimpleDateFormatsdf =newSimpleDateFormat("yyyy-MM-dd'T'HH:mm:ssZ");Stringtime =sdf.format(newDate());System.out.println(time);//解析时间 2016-01-05T15:06:58+0800Datedate =sdf.parse(time);System.out.println(date);
3.//T代表后面跟着时间,Z代表UTC统一时间//格式化时间SimpleDateFormatsdf =newSimpleDateFormat("yyyy-MM-dd'T'HH:mm:ss'Z'");Stringtime =sdf.format(newDate());System.out.println(time);//解析时间 2016-01-05T15:09:54ZDatedate =sdf.parse(time);System.out.println(date);
同理,我们使用Joda-Time实现。
mysql标准时间,MySQL时间设置相关推荐
- [技术]mysql 慢查询时间设置_Mysql 慢查询设置
-- 查询是否设置慢查询 show variables like 'slow_query%'; -- 慢查询时间 -- show variables like 'long_query_time'; ...
- mysql 慢查询时间设置_Mysql 慢查询设置
Mysql慢查询设置 分析MySQL语句查询性能的方法除了使用 EXPLAIN 输出执行计划,还可以让MySQL记录下查询超过指定时间的语句,我们将超过指定时间的SQL语句查询称为"慢查询& ...
- mac mysql 连接超时时间设置_MAC下mysql安装连接问题
()里面的为终端中输入的命令,一定要输全包括:&等符号 第一步:苹果->系统偏好设置->最下面点mysql,关闭mysql服务 第二步:进入终端输入(cd /usr/local/m ...
- mysql主从同步时间设置_MySQL主从同步的配置
mysql主从同步的配置 主要实现单向主从同步模式的实现,原理图如下 主库(master):192.168.221.128 从库(slave):192.168.221.129 配置步骤: 1) ①.编 ...
- mysql主从同步时间设置,mysql主从同步设置小记
主服务器很好配置, 分配一个唯一的server-id, 开启log-bin如下 #开启bin日志 log-bin=mysql-bin #主库上限定需要同步的dbname binlog-do-db=db ...
- mysql关于时间的面试题,mysql时间设置默认值MySQL常见面试题
1.limit(选出10 到20 条) select * from students order by id limit 9,10; 2.MySQL 会使用索引的操作符号 =,>,=,betwe ...
- mysql 数据表 时间自动_MySQL数据库时间设置自动添加时间和自动更新时间
MySQL字段中设置时间字段自动添加创建时间和自动更新时间设置, 设置字段类型为:timestamp 默认值设置为current_timestamp(), 更新时间字段字段类型为:timestamp ...
- mysql 设置电脑时间设置_怎样设置mysql密码
有时我们会因为设置原因或时间长了忘记了数据库管理员的密码,使得我们被关在MySQL服务器外.MySQL服务器提供了一种方法可使我们在服务器上重设密码.在windows和linux/unix平台上操作稍 ...
- mysql数据库创建 时间,[mysql]设置创建时间为当前时间
SQL关键词 要注意大小写 --添加CreateTime 设置默认时间 CURRENT_TIMESTAMP ALTER TABLE `table_name` ADD COLUMN `CreateTim ...
最新文章
- 超级计算机算200p什么意思,超级计算机一万年的运算仅需200秒,量子霸权的神话真的能实现吗?...
- pyspark DataFrame 转RDD
- ACP-PMP答题技巧
- OpenFileDialog 和 FolderBrowserDialog
- QML基础类型之real
- 通过从备份中排除这些文件夹来节省Time Machine驱动器上的空间
- 封送处理您的数据:利用 COM 和 Windows 2000 的高效传输数据的技术
- 【CodeForces - 608C】Chain Reaction (二分 或 dp ,思维)
- Hystix熔断解决雪崩问题
- (组合数学笔记)Pólya计数理论_Part.3_置换群及其性质
- 【Mac】一些软件的图片和视频位置 QQ 微信
- GIve Me A Welcome Hug!
- 如何将zipoutputstream返回_嫦娥五号返回器要“跳”一下再回地球!这一“跳”大有讲究...
- Floyd算法(附例题)
- n分频器 verilog_verilog 语言实现任意分频
- 3.0_Linux如何连接网络
- 云服务器防 DDoS 攻击的几种方法策略分享
- 权限管理框架实现(1)--Struts切面处理
- iOS的常用运算函数
- react 中使用百度地图